HaruLife

  • 홈
  • 태그
  • 미디어로그
  • 위치로그
  • 방명록

2021/02/03 1

대용량sql 덤프파일에서 특정 테이블 추출하기

대용량 덤프파일에서 table 단위로 추출해야할 때가 있다. db를 만들어서 해당 데이터를 밀어넣은뒤 특정 테이블만 빼내어 작업하는경우도 있긴하지만... sql 파일 자체에서 sed 명령어로 해당 테이블에 대한 데이터만 빼내는 방법이 있다. 아래와 같이 이용하면된다. sed -n -e '/DROP TABLE.*테이블명/,/UNLOCK TABLES/p' 디비명.sql > 디비명.테이블명.sql ex) sed -n -e '/DROP TABLE.* harulife_test /,/UNLOCK TABLES/p' 20210202_harulife.sql > harulife_test.sql 위와같이 명령어를 통해 harulife_test 테이블을 20210202_harulife.sql(harulife_DB)에서 추출한..

리눅스/mysql 2021.02.03
1
더보기
프로필사진

DevOps Harulife

  • 분류 전체보기 (144)
    • DevOps (7)
      • Docker (1)
      • Git (2)
      • ArgoCD (1)
      • Terraform (1)
      • Ansible (2)
    • AWS (12)
      • EKS (4)
      • WorkSpaces (1)
      • EC2 (7)
    • 리눅스 (102)
      • apache (17)
      • Nginx (1)
      • mysql (26)
      • php (10)
      • mail (7)
      • Security (4)
      • 기타 (37)
    • 윈도우 (2)
      • mssql (1)
    • NETWORK (2)
      • DNS (1)
    • 기타 (1)
    • Harulife (0)
      • 우치 일상 (18)

Tag

최근글과 인기글

  • 최근글
  • 인기글

최근댓글

공지사항

페이스북 트위터 플러그인

  • Facebook
  • Twitter

Archives

Calendar

«   2021/02   »
일 월 화 수 목 금 토
1 2 3 4 5 6
7 8 9 10 11 12 13
14 15 16 17 18 19 20
21 22 23 24 25 26 27
28

방문자수Total

  • Today :
  • Yesterday :

Harulife © Kakao Corp. All rights reserved.

티스토리툴바